Job Summary

  • The position involves operating standard hand tools, power equipment, and heavy machinery for the preventative maintenance and construction of state highways.
  • Employees must be prepared to work during adverse weather conditions including snow, ice, tornadoes, and hurricanes, often requiring extended daily hours.
  • The role requires assisting with diverse tasks such as flagging, sign installation, debris removal, and operating specialized vehicles like dump trucks and pulverizers.

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Heavy equipment operation including rollers and trucks
  • Manual labor for road repair and vegetation control
  • Work in adverse weather conditions like snow and ice
  • Safety toe footwear required for highway work zones

Nice-to-have

  • Experience with chainsaws and power tools
  • Carpentry or welding skills
  • Ability to assist electronics technicians
  • Flexibility for extended hours and weekends

Key Requirements

  • Current Commercial Driver's License OR ability to obtain within 360 days
  • High school diploma or GED equivalent
  • Valid North Carolina driver's license with no major traffic violations
  • Pass pre-employment drug testing and background check
